How to Trigger the Loop
-1773941858193.webp)
The secret sequence activates after players complete all of Fragile's optional dialogue in Sam's Mexican shelter when she recruits him during the Drawbridge operation. The final dialogue option appears at the top of the dialogue tree after players ask about the environment, BTs, and her reasons for the mission. The Consequences of Refusal
-1773941839642.webp)
The "no" response in most games ends the conversation, while this option creates a special "Groundhog Day" style loop. The Death Stranding 2 On the Beach I won't do it sequence unfolds through the following events.
- First Refusal: The screen goes blank, and the scene restarts. The camera zooms into a Polaroid photo on Sam's wall before returning you to the conversation.
- Second Refusal: If you persist with the DS2 I won't do it. The game attempts to "rewind" even further, which leads to the risk of sending players to the very beginning of the game.
- Sam’s Reaction: In a fourth-wall-breaking moment, Sam actually shouts "No no" as if he is aware of the loop and terrified of having to repeat his previous struggles, like the gruelling mountain treks.
- The Final Outcome: The Death Stranding 2 I won't do it option disappears at the conclusion. The story requires you to select "I'll accept the order," which serves as your only path to advance.
The Meaning Behind the Choice
The Death Stranding 2 I won't do it moment serves as a smart parody that demonstrates "ludonarrative railroading." The game requires you to complete the grind because Sam and the player both want to stop playing, but the game needs you to keep playing. The attempt to choose Death Stranding 2 I wont do it lets you observe Sam's unwillingness to return to his previous life, which involved transporting large items by ship.
